Understanding BMW Key Fobs
BMW key fobs come geared up with innovative innovation that makes it possible for various performances:
- Keyless Entry: Unlocking and locking the lorry doors remotely.
- Engine Start: Starting the engine without placing a physical key.
- Convenience Access: Allows the driver to open the door by merely approaching it with the fob in their pocket or bag.
- Personalization: Some designs enable the user to set specific functions like seat position and environment control choices.
Types of BMW Key Fobs
BMW produces various kinds of key fobs, each customized for particular models and functionalities:
| Key Fob Type | Features | Suitable Models |
|---|---|---|
| Requirement Key Fob | Basic lock/unlock and ignition features | Older designs (e.g., E-series) |
| Smart Key Fob | Keyless entry, engine start, and comfort access | The majority of contemporary BMW designs |
| Display Key | Touchscreen functionality, automobile status details | Selected high-end models |
Types of Replacement Methods
When a BMW key fob is lost, harmed, or not operating correctly, there are a number of opportunities for replacement:
1. Car dealership Replacement
Visiting a BMW dealer is the most simple technique to obtaining a replacement key fob. The advantages consist of:
- Genuine Parts: The car dealership supplies authentic BMW key fobs, ensuring compatibility.
- Expert Programming: The car dealership can program the key fob particularly to your vehicle design.
Nevertheless, dealer replacement may include a significant cost, which generally includes both the fob and programming costs.
2. Third-Party Locksmiths
Going with a qualified locksmith can typically conserve money and time. Lots of locksmith professionals focus on key fob replacements and programming.
Pros:
- Cost-Effective: Usually less expensive than dealer choices.
- Practical Accessibility: Many locksmith professionals can pertain to your area.
Cons:
- Quality Assurance: Ensure that the locksmith uses top quality parts.
- Programming Limitations: Not all locksmith professionals can set advanced fobs.
3. Do it yourself Replacement
For tech-savvy individuals, a DIY approach can be adopted. This typically involves buying a key fob online and programming it yourself.
Considerations:
- Programming Skills: Requires knowledge of your model's programming method.
- Potential Risks: Incompatibility issues can arise, so research is vital.
Costs Involved in BMW Fob Key Replacement
The cost of replacing a BMW key fob can vary widely depending upon the method picked:
| Method | Approximated Cost |
|---|---|
| Car dealership | ₤ 300 - ₤ 500 |
| Locksmith | ₤ 150 - ₤ 300 |
| DO IT YOURSELF (parts & & tools) |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
Note: Prices also differ based on model, location, and whether additional functions are required.
Actions to Replace a BMW Key Fob
For a summary, here are the standard steps included in the replacement of a BMW key fob:
- Assessment: Determine the type of fob required for your particular design.
- Select a Method: Decide whether to check out a dealership, contact a locksmith, or pursue a DIY option.
- Paperwork: Gather needed documentation such as proof of ownership and automobile identification number (VIN).
- Replacement: Proceed with the replacement approach chosen.
- Programming: Ensure the new fob is properly configured to your lorry.
FAQs About BMW Fob Key Replacement
1. read more Can I utilize any BMW key fob for my car?
No, each BMW key fob is set to deal with particular models, so it's vital to get the appropriate fob for your lorry.
2. Is it possible to replace a key fob without a physical key?
If you have lost all keys, a dealership or certified locksmith can typically assist you in accessing to your lorry and offering a new key fob.
3. Why is car dealership replacement more expensive?
Dealerships frequently charge greater fees due to the credibility of parts and the specific devices required for programming.
4. The length of time does the replacement process take?
The timeframe varies; dealer replacements may take from thirty minutes to a few hours, while locksmiths might take less time, depending on their schedule.
5. What if my key fob stops working after replacement?
If a recently replaced fob is non-functional, inspect the battery initially; if the problem persists, return to the service provider for diagnostics.
